Installation Procedure

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2015 Chevrolet Trax and 2015 Buick Encore.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Install the right rear intermediate pipe to the vehicle.
  2. Position, but do not secure, the right rear intermediate pipe to the retaining clips.
  3. Fig 1: Right Rear Intermediate Pipe Fitting
    GM2777883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
    CAUTION:

    Refer to Fastener Caution .

  4. Install the right rear intermediate pipe fitting (1) to the rear brake hose fitting and tighten the fitting to 18 N.m (13 lb ft).
  5. Fig 2: Right Rear Rail Retaining Clips
    GM2777882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  6.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the right rear rail retaining clips (1).
  7. Fig 3: Right Rear Intermediate Pipe And Right Rail
    GM2777881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  8.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the right rail retaining clips (1).
  9. Fig 4: Left Rear Intermediate Pipe
    GM2777518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  10.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the retaining clips (1).
  11. Fig 5: Rear Floor Retaining Clips
    GM2777427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  12.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the rear floor retaining clips (1).
  13. Install the fuel tank. Refer to Fuel Tank Replacement (AWD) .
  14. Fig 6: Underbody Cross Sill Shield
    GM2777420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  15. Install the underbody cross sill shield (1) and the 2 nuts.
  16. Fig 7: Rear Intermediate Pipe
    GM2599510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  17.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the front floor retaining clips (1).
  18. Fig 8: Rear Intermediate Pipe And Retaining Clip
    GM2599512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  19.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the retaining clip (1).
  20. Fig 9: Front Brake Pipe Retaining Clips
    GM2599513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  21. Secure the right rear intermediate pipe to the retaining clips (1).
  22. Fig 10: Brake Pressure Modulator Valve (BPMV) And Rear Intermediate Pipe Fitting
    GM2599516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S COMPANY
  23. Connect the right rear intermediate pipe fitting (1) to the BPMV and tighten the fitting to 18 N.m (13 lb ft).
  24. Install the battery. Refer to Battery Replacement .
  25. Bleed the hydraulic brake system. Refer to Hydraulic Brake System Bleeding (Manual) Hydraulic Brake System Bleeding (Pressure) .
